Role of podocyte slit diaphragm as a filtration barrier (Review Article)
21 Jul 2006
Abstract excerpt
Although the role of glomerular basement membrane has been emphasised as the barrier for retaining plasma proteins in the past three decades, some recent studies have demonstrated that the slit diaphragm of the glomerular epithelial cell (podocyte) is the structure likely to be the barrier in the glomerular capillary wall.
